ПУЗЫРЬКОМ СОРТИРОВКА PYTHON

Пузырьковая сортировка является одним из наиболее простых алгоритмов сортировки в Python. Его название происходит из-за того, что на каждой итерации этот алгоритм "всплывает" наибольшее значение в массиве.

Основной алгоритм сортировки имеет сложность времени O(n^2), что делает его сравнительно медленным для больших массивов. Однако пузырьковая сортировка имеет простую реализацию и может быть эффективна для небольших массивов.

def bubblesort(arr): n = len(arr) for i in range(n): for j in range(0, n-i-1): if arr[j] > arr[j+1] : arr[j], arr[j+1] = arr[j+1], arr[j]arr = [64, 34, 25, 12, 22, 11, 90]bubblesort(arr)print("Отсортированный массив:")for i in range(len(arr)): print("%d" %arr[i]),

Этот код реализует пузырьковую сортировку на языке Python. Переданный массив сортируется в порядке возрастания. Он начинается с самого маленького элемента и переносится на место перед ним, чтобы получить отсортированный массив в конце.

#10. Сортировка пузырьком (метод всплывающего пузырька) - Алгоритмы на Python

C++ - Сортировка массива пузырьковым методом

15 Sorting Algorithms in 6 Minutes

Виртуальное окружение в Python - Менеджер пакетов PIP - Файл pygame.ru

Задача из Собеседования на 160,000 Евро в Год

Сортировка пузырьком в python. Bubble sort in Python

Сортировка пузырьком в python / Bubble sort in Python

Алгоритмы на Python 3 - Сортировка Пузырьком - Bubble Sort

Сортировка пузырьком в python

#8. Сортировка выбором - Алгоритмы на Python

BLGPG-0911443CE889-24-09-19-20

Новые материалы: